Remedi are recruiting and training Volunteer Community Panel Members on behalf of Rotherham Youth Justice Service who are responsible for overseeing children who have offended and supporting them to prevent further offending whilst repairing harm to the victim/s and community. As part of this, Remedi alongside Rotherham YJS, manage children who have been sentenced with a community order at Court, known as a Referral Order. A key part of the Referral Order are the panel meetings which are held every three months of the child’s order. Panel meetings are made up of two Volunteer Community Panel Members, Youth Justice representatives, victim and reparation practitioners and most importantly, the child and their parent/carer. Working together, the panel decide how best to support the child to prevent further offending and how they can make things right by the victim and community. This is where we need you!
